### Q3 Planning Note — Licensing Dispute

For the incoming director: the disagreement with Orvale Technologies over the Cindral module licence remains unresolved. Counsel advises our usage falls within the original grant, but Orvale disputes the renewal terms. Mediation is scheduled for early autumn; exposure is capped contractually. The confidential position we will take is set out immediately below.

internal memo for kafog-tageg: Gross margin on Ralael came in at 15 percent against a plan of 5 percent. Only 3 of the 100 pilot accounts renewed Ralael, so a churn review is set for October 15.

## Getting Started with Graphlet Plugins

Graphlet renders dependency graphs for projects indexed by the Mosswick build service. Plugin authors can add custom node decorators and edge filters, which run server-side during layout. To test a plugin, you submit it to the sandbox renderer, which returns an SVG preview within a few seconds. Sandbox requests must be authenticated against Mosswick's internal plugin gateway. Each external author receives a sandbox-scoped key, shown below.

app token of tagug-hahaf = kto2_9v

Minutes — Management Meeting, Prepared for the Board

Attendees reviewed the proposal to close the Kettlebrook satellite office. Lease expiry, low utilization, and consolidation into the Averleigh site were discussed in detail. Affected staff — seven in total — would be offered relocation or remote arrangements. Severance provisions were reviewed and deemed adequate. A decision is requested at the next board session. Supporting rationale appears in the note below.

management briefing: Only 30 of the 372 pilot accounts renewed Wenix, so a churn review is set for June 11. Lamysek Works is in early talks to buy Casethix Logistics for about $215.6 million.

Handover for Pellview Search relevance work: the tuning notes live in the ranking-notes repo, organized by experiment date. Current focus is down-weighting stale catalog entries; see the note from last sprint before changing boost values. The notes archive is encrypted per client policy. To open it on your first day, you'll need the recovery passphrase, which follows below.

strongbox words: druath-quenael